Clearly, you're not a marketing specialist.

Positive publicity is a really good thing - especially if it's more or less free publicity. This encourages more of the same.

Negative publicity comes in many forms - but by definition - it's PUBLIC and it's NEGATIVE.

A billboard - placed near the University - which is not cheap - and funded by fans - will have an immediate impact on the UM administration. The Admin won't like it - it's embarrassing. It gets their attention whereas most of their dumbasss decisions are never noted.

BOT members won't like it - it points out something maybe they missed, or should address - to end this crap.

Last of all - the public in Miami - they're maybe already aware that something is wrong with a six-win record - but now it's being pointed out exactly who's fault this is. Then, they talk. When the city starts talking - when it's right out there in front of God and everybody - the Admin knows this will not go away - people are putting their money where their mouths are.

They'll recall the banners. And they really don't want that again. More embarrassment. More national embarrassment.

Remember this one thing: The squeaky wheel is the one that gets the grease.
